SEO Specialist Salaries in "Silicon Valley North"
The salary landscape for Search Engine Optimization in Toronto is heavily dependent on the scale of the website you manage. While agency roles writing basic blog content pay modestly, Technical SEO experts managing enterprise-level, multi-region architecture (especially targeting the US) earn very strong salaries.
(Note: Salaries are quoted in CAD.)
Average Salary by Experience Level
- Junior SEO Executive (0-2 years): $50,000 - $65,000 per annum
- Mid-Level SEO Specialist (3-6 years): $75,000 - $100,000 per annum
- Senior SEO Manager / Tech SEO (7-10+ years): $115,000 - $160,000+ per annum
Salary by Industry Sector
1. B2B SaaS HQs and Tech Scale-ups
- Mid-Level Pay: $85,000 - $115,000.
- The Profile: Focus on high-value B2B lead generation targeting the US market, building high-authority backlinks, and producing long-form, highly technical content. High stability, excellent corporate benefits, and equity.
2. E-commerce Giants and FinTech (Bay Street)
- Mid-Level Pay: $80,000 - $110,000.
- The Profile: Managing complex site architecture, faceted navigation, and crawl budgets for massive websites. Requires deep technical knowledge (HTML/JS/Python) and navigating strict YMYL financial guidelines (for FinTech).
3. Digital Marketing Agencies
- Mid-Level Pay: $65,000 - $85,000.
- The Profile: Managing multiple client accounts. Fast-paced, excellent for gaining exposure to different industries and CMS platforms, but generally pays less than in-house enterprise SaaS roles.
The "Technical & Enterprise" Premium
If your skillset is limited to writing meta tags and publishing WordPress blogs, your salary will cap out around $75,000. To push past $130,000, you must transition into Technical Enterprise SEO and North American strategy. If you can confidently audit a React-based headless CMS for rendering issues, manage flawless hreflang implementation across US/Canada/UK markets, and use Python to automate log file analysis, you become a rare and highly compensated asset.
